Coastal Magic: 5 Beautiful Hiking Trails in Falmouth – Massachusetts

Situated on the picturesque Cape Cod peninsula, Falmouth, Massachusetts, is an idyllic destination for outdoor enthusiasts and nature aficionados alike. Renowned for its stunning coastline and diverse ecosystems, Falmouth boasts a plethora of scenic hiking trails that offer breathtaking views, varied terrains, and opportunities for wildlife sightings. This article will delve into five exceptional hiking trails that epitomize the coastal charm of this quaint town, each presenting a unique experience for explorers.

1. Shining Sea Bikeway

The Shining Sea Bikeway is an 11-mile long multi-use path that winds along the serene coastline from Falmouth to Woods Hole. This asphalt trail is ideal for hikers seeking a leisurely stroll or a brisk walk. As you traverse this pathway, the enchanting views of Buzzards Bay, along with the gentle lapping of waves, create a soothing auditory backdrop. The trail is punctuated by picturesque landscapes featuring salt marshes, coastal flora, and occasional glimpses of the charming maritime community. Additionally, the opportunity to observe a myriad of bird species enhances the experience, making it a haven for birdwatchers.

Expect a variety of access points along the route, where you can pause to bask in the coastal ambiance or savor a picnic while watching sailboats glide across the water. The Shining Sea Bikeway is particularly splendid during the early morning hours or at sunset when the light casts a golden hue over the bay, accentuating the natural beauty of the area.

2. Woods Hole Path

For those wishing to immerse themselves in the essence of Cape Cod, the Woods Hole Path offers a delightful hiking experience. Stretching approximately 1 mile, this well-maintained trail meanders through the Woods Hole area, showcasing charming cottages and maritime landscapes. The path leads hikers through lush greenery and offers stunning vistas of the harbor. This route is particularly notable for its proximity to historical sites, including the renowned Woods Hole Oceanographic Institution.

Hikers can expect to encounter various interpretive signage along the path that elaborates on the ecological significance of the surrounding habitats. As you navigate this trail, the rhythmic sound of waves crashing against the shore provides a serene soundtrack. The Woods Hole Path serves not only as a recreational opportunity but as a conduit to appreciate the rich scientific heritage that characterizes this area.

3. Salt Pond Bird Sanctuary

A little-known gem, the Salt Pond Bird Sanctuary presents an extraordinary opportunity for those interested in both hiking and avian observation. This sanctuary offers a network of trails that traverse through various ecosystems, including salt marshes, woodlands, and freshwater ponds. Spanning approximately 1.5 miles, the trails are conducive to leisurely exploration, allowing hikers to absorb the diverse flora and fauna.

The sanctuary is replete with observation points that provide ideal vistas for birdwatching enthusiasts. Species such as herons, egrets, and various songbirds populate the area, making it a paradise for those equipped with binoculars. The tranquil environment, complemented by the occasional call of birds, facilitates a meditative experience, allowing hikers to connect with nature in a profound manner. The combination of well-marked paths and interpretive signage enhances the educational aspect of this excursion.

4. Waquoit Bay National Estuarine Research Reserve

The Waquoit Bay National Estuarine Research Reserve offers an exceptional confluence of education and recreation. Boasting a variety of hiking trails that extend across approximately 3 miles, this reserve emphasizes conservation and research while providing access to pristine natural habitats. The trails wind through salt marshes, woodlands, and estuarine environments, each presenting a distinct ecological narrative.

As you meander through the reserve, engaging interpretive displays reveal the importance of estuarine systems and biodiversity. The opportunity to witness wildlife in its natural habitat is abundant, with opportunities to see seals, fish, and a plethora of avian species. An engaging aspect of this experience is the chance to participate in guided walks or educational programs typically offered by reserve staff, catering to those eager to deepen their understanding of ecological principles.

5. Long Beach

Long Beach, extending over two miles, offers a quintessential coastal hiking experience characterized by sandy shores and panoramic ocean views. This trail allows for a combination of sandy walks and rocky outcroppings, providing hikers with an eclectic terrain. The scenery is dominated by coastal dunes, sea grass, and tidal pools, which create a dynamic environment teeming with marine life.

Hikers can expect to uncover the fascinating interplay between land and sea along the shoreline, with opportunities to collect shells or observe the rhythmic patterns of the tides. The expansive views of the Atlantic Ocean create an awe-inspiring backdrop, particularly during sunrise or sunset, when the horizon is ablaze with vibrant hues. Long Beach offers not only a physically invigorating hike but also a sensory feast that captivates the consciousness.
